The Tweets are most certainly coming from inside the arena as MJF is continuing to taunt UFC fighter Paddy Pimblett with UFC 282 in progress!
Despite being ‘the Devil’ and unleashing a hellish ‘reign of terror’ on the AEW locker room as AEW World Champion, MJF is a man of his word.
When MJF recently called out UFC star Paddy Pimblett and a war of the words over social media ensued (including a special guest appearance by Conor McGregor!) it would be easy to dismiss as a case of the Twitter fingers.
However, Maxwell Jacob Friedman seems to be prepared to backup his words as he is quite literally ringside for tonight’s UFC 282!
Pimblett faces UFC star Jared Gordon in his UFC 282 effort, his fourth with the company.
The bout is scheduled to co-headline UFC 282 with Jan Błachowicz vs. Magomed Ankalaev serving as the second co-headliner for the event.
With several bouts left to go before Paddy is expected to hit the octagon later this evening.
Obviously the UFC social media team isn’t too concerned for Pimblett’s wellbeing, as they posted a video of MJF also at the event, writing:
“Sounds like @AEW champ @The_MJF is on team @JFlashGordonMMA tonight 😅 #UFC282”
